Essential Elements to Include in Your Logbook

When starting a personal logbook for skin care, it is essential to include specific elements that will aid in tracking progress and identifying effective products. He should begin with a section for personal information, such as skin type, concerns, and any known allergies. This foundational data will guide product selection and treatment choices. Understanding one’s skin is crucial.

Next, he should create a detailed product inventory. This inventory can include the following columns: product name, brand, active ingredients, purpose, and date of purchase. This structured approach allows for easy reference and comparison. A well-organized inventory simplifies decision-making.

In addition to product details, he should document daily routines. This section can outline morning and evening regimens, including cleansing, moisturizing, and any treatments used. Consistency in application is vital for assessing effectiveness. Tracking routines helps identify patterns.

Another important element is a symptom tracker. He can note any reactions or changes in his skin condition after using specific products. This can include breakouts, irritation, or improvements in texture. Observing these changes is essential for informed adjustments. Awareness of skin responses is key.

Finally, he should include a section for notes and reflections. This can encompass thoughts on product efficacy, changes in skin condition, and any professional advice received. Regular reflections can enhance understanding of what works best. Documenting experiences fosters growth.

Setting Future Goals Based on Reflections

In setting future goals based on reflections, he should first analyze his past performances to identify areas for improvement. By understanding what strategies worked and which did not, he can create a more focused approach to his gaming. This analysis is crucial for informed decision-making.

Moreover, he should establish spec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als. For instance, if he aims to improve his accuracy in shooting games, he could set a target of increasing his hit rate by 10% within three months. Clear goals provide direction. They help maintain motivation.
